Form 4: Five Star Bancorp Director Warren Paul Kashiwagi Reports Changes in Beneficial Ownership
SEC Form 4 Filing
Director Warren Paul Kashiwagi reports acquisition and disposal of Five Star Bancorp common stock.
Summary
- Warren Paul Kashiwagi, a director of Five Star Bancorp, filed a Form 4 detailing changes in his beneficial ownership of the company's stock.
- On May 1, 2025, Kashiwagi acquired 68 shares of common stock at $0 per share.
- He also disposed of an unspecified amount of shares.
- Following these transactions, Kashiwagi beneficially owns 5,396 shares of Five Star Bancorp common stock, including 1,165 unvested shares granted under the 2021 Equity Incentive Plan.
- These unvested shares are scheduled to vest on December 31, 2025, contingent upon Kashiwagi remaining a director of the company on that date.
